Transaction d62e2ece07aa8c1931309f65d4c70205474313950d2a0aa84df56eb73892bb39
1 Input
2 Outputs
- d62e2ece07aa8c1931309f65d4c70205474313950d2a0aa84df56eb73892bb39:0
- d62e2ece07aa8c1931309f65d4c70205474313950d2a0aa84df56eb73892bb39:1
value 2298178
address 3ARpZmngpW6UxEShJngjAaD3QgGf4Dxxaa
value 42629841
address 1LFJW8gsdxjSTPDCqfJujmRQfAsxSKDcNw